Digital footprint or digital shadow refers to one's unique set of traceable digital activities, actions, contributions and communications manifested on the Internet or on digital devices. Your digital footprint can be active or passive. The former is composed of a user's web-browsing activity and information stored as cookies, while the latter is often released deliberately by a user with the intent of sharing information on websites or social media. In an online environment, a footprint can be stored by a user being logged into a site when making a post or change, with the registered name being connected to the edit. [26] Candidates who display poor communication skills, use inappropriate language, or use drugs or alcohol are rated lower,[27] while conversely, a candidate with a professional or family-oriented social media presence receive higher ratings.
